According to the public record, 16, Waybrook Crescent, Reading is a mid-century house with 861 ft2 of internal area and sits on a 241 m2 plot.
Houses of this size in this area normally have 3 bedrooms with a garden.
Based on available information, and assuming reasonable condition, the estimated sale value for 16, Waybrook Crescent, Reading is £445,903 and the estimated rental value is £2,173 per month.

Decorative condition can have a big effect on a property's value and this effect varies depending on the type, size and location of the property.
If 16, Waybrook Crescent, Reading is in very good condition we estimate a sale value of £468,198 and a rental value of £2,282 per month.
However, if the property needs a lot of cosmetic work we estimate a sale value of £414,690 and a rental value of £2,021 per month.

16, Waybrook Crescent, Reading has an Energy Performance Rating (EPC) of D. This is based on the most recent assessment, dated 10 Sep 2018.
The property is connected to mains gas and has fully double glazed windows. It is heated using Boiler and radiators, mains gas.
